Transaction 59daea11384a05ad47df50e449ef36bf2526a655748babc3b18aed9e44addba8

block
58943a2b7ab50a301a209d05e4a3623595bdc4906cd2cea1f9377376670f4d19

3 Inputs

2 Outputs